在R标记中呈现复杂的表格可以使用多种方法,以下是一种常用的方法:
- 使用R包中的"knitr"和"kableExtra"来生成复杂的表格。
- "knitr"包提供了将R代码和结果嵌入到文档中的功能。
- "kableExtra"包提供了更多的表格格式化选项。
- 首先,确保已经安装了这两个包。可以使用以下命令进行安装:
- 首先,确保已经安装了这两个包。可以使用以下命令进行安装:
- 在R脚本或R Markdown文档中,加载这两个包:
- 在R脚本或R Markdown文档中,加载这两个包:
- 创建一个数据框,包含需要呈现的数据:
- 创建一个数据框,包含需要呈现的数据:
- 使用"knitr"包中的函数"kable()"将数据框转换为表格,并使用"kableExtra"包中的函数来格式化表格:
- 使用"knitr"包中的函数"kable()"将数据框转换为表格,并使用"kableExtra"包中的函数来格式化表格:
- 这将生成一个HTML格式的表格,并应用了Bootstrap样式。
- 最后,使用"knitr"包中的函数"knit_print()"将表格嵌入到R标记中:
- 最后,使用"knitr"包中的函数"knit_print()"将表格嵌入到R标记中:
- 这将在R标记中呈现复杂的表格。
这是一种常用的方法,可以根据具体需求和喜好使用其他R包或方法来呈现复杂的表格。